KKBJ4005 THRU KBJ410
GLASS PASSIVATED BRIDGE RECTIFIER
Reverse Voltage - 50 to 1000 Volts Forward Current - 4.0 Ampere
KBJ4
FEATURES
● Glass passivated chip junction
● Reliable low cost construction utilizing molded
plastic technique
● Ideal for printed circuit board
● Low reverse leakage current
● Low forward voltage drop
● High surge current capabiliy
MECHANICAL DATA
● Case:Molded plastic, GBJ
● Terminals: Terminals: Leads solderable per MIL-STD-202
method 208 guaranteed
● Mounting Position: Any
